PR Engineering of Sheffield use benchtop Minimolders, supplied by MCP Tooling Technologies, to achieve the single shot accuracy which is critical for the moulding of spirit level vials.

The company found that using a larger moulding machine causes lack of consistency between products, particularly with the barrel core of the vial, which must be accurate to 0.001in to eliminate bubble migration or, as it's more commonly known in the trade, "bubble wobble"! The tight tolerance put on the movement of the bubble when rotated through 360 degrees maintains accuracy no matter how it is orientated within the spirit level.

PR Engineering owns 3 MCP horizontal benchtop injection moulders which have clocked up around 7 million cycles between them.

The newest machine installed is the 12/90 HSP, a fully automatic machine designed to manufacture components from 0.02 to 12 grams shot weight in a wide range of materials including glass filled Nylon, ABS, Noryl, PC, Acetal, PBT, PEEK and PPS.

An electro servo motor screw drive system is now available as an option on all machines in the range, which can reduce cycle time by up to 25%.

Each Minimolder delivers the reliability, accuracy and consistency PR Engineering requires to produce high quality vials for not only spirit and laser levels, but a wider range of applications including motor vehicle and go-kart alignment, games tables, gun sights, and even cufflinks!.
